网站自动跳转的原因
1. 技术设置问题
网站开发者在编程时可能设置了自动跳转的代码。这种跳转通常基于特定的触发条件,如时间、用户行为或特定页面访问等。这种跳转可能是为了引导用户进行下一步操作,如登录、注册或购买等。
2. 域名解析问题
当域名解析到错误的IP地址时,访问该域名的网站可能会出现跳转。这可能是由于DNS服务器的问题或网络配置错误导致。
3. 第三方广告或恶意软件
一些网站可能利用自动跳转来推送广告或恶意软件。这些跳转往往在用户不知情的情况下发生,对用户体验造成极大的影响。
4. 网站重定向策略
网站为了优化用户体验或搜索引擎优化(SEO)目的,可能会采用重定向策略。这种重定向是网站运营者有意为之,用于将用户引导至其他相关页面或提高搜索引擎排名。
5. 浏览器插件或设置问题
用户的浏览器插件或设置可能导致页面自动跳转。例如,某些浏览器扩展程序可能会自动将用户引导至其他页面。
解决方案
1. 检查技术设置
如果是因为技术设置导致的自动跳转,网站开发者应检查并修改相关代码,确保其符合用户体验和网站运营需求。
2. 检查域名解析和DNS设置
网站管理员应检查域名解析和DNS设置,确保其正确无误。如有问题,及时联系网络服务提供商进行解决。
3. 防范广告和恶意软件
用户应提高安全意识,谨慎对待不明的第三方广告和链接。安装并定期更新杀毒软件和防恶意软件工具。
4. 优化重定向策略
网站运营者应合理设置重定向策略,确保其符合用户体验和搜索引擎优化的需求。避免过度使用重定向,以免影响用户体验。
5. 检查浏览器插件和设置
用户应检查并管理自己的浏览器插件和设置,确保其不会导致不必要的页面跳转。如有需要,可以寻求专业技术支持。